Dhami resigns as Chief Whip in Sudurpaschim, Khadka assigned responsibility

Dhangadhi: Bikram Singh Dhami, the Chief Whip of the Nepali Congress Sudurpaschim Provincial Parliamentary Party, has resigned. Dhami stepped down after being appointed as the Minister of Economic Affairs by Chief Minister Kamal Bahadur Shah.

Following his resignation, Chief Minister Shah, who is also the leader of the Nepali Congress Parliamentary Party, has assigned the responsibility of Chief Whip to Saraswati Khadka. Khadka currently serves as the Minister of State for Social Development.

Chief Minister Shah, who is preparing for a government reshuffle, is awaiting the names from the disgruntled faction of the Nepali Congress. The UML has already submitted the names of four new ministers to the Chief Minister, and Shah has also finalized them.

The disgruntled faction of the Nepali Congress has forwarded their recommendations to the central leadership after failing to finalize the names at the provincial level.
